Health and the G20 leaders Summit
2 APRIL 2009 | LONDON -
On 2 April 2009, the G20 world leaders gathered in London to address the global financial crisis. In the final Communiqué, the G20 leaders reiterated their commitment to working to achieve the internationally-agreed development goals- the Millennium Development Goals: "We reaffirm our historic commitment to meeting the Millennium Development Goals and to achieving our respective ODA pledges, including commitments on Aid for Trade, debt relief, and the Gleneagles commitments, especially to sub-Saharan Africa".
